Assessment and Inspection
Our team arrives with tools to check for hidden damage. We use moisture meters and thermal imaging to find water that’s not visible. This step is crucial because it tells us exactly what needs repair. We don’t guess. We measure. And we document everything for your insurance company. That way, you get the coverage you deserve.
Water Extraction and Drying
We use powerful pumps and extractors to remove standing water. Then we set up air movers and dehumidifiers to dry out wet materials. This process takes 3-5 days depending on the size of the area. We monitor progress daily to make sure everything dries properly. If we rush this step, you could end up with mold or structural issues later.
Structural Repairs
Once the area is dry, we begin the actual repair work. This includes replacing damaged wood, reinforcing floors, and fixing any weakened walls. We use high-quality materials that match your home’s original construction. We don’t cut corners. We do the job right so you don’t have to worry about it again.
Finishing Touches
We handle all the final steps, from replacing drywall to painting. We make sure everything is clean and ready to use. We also check for any remaining moisture to prevent future problems. This is the last chance to catch anything that might have been missed. We take it seriously.
Final Inspection and Documentation
Before we leave, we do a final inspection to make sure everything is up to code and safe. We also provide a detailed report for your insurance company. Warning Signs You Need Structural Repair After Water Damage
Ignoring early warning signs can lead to serious problems. You might not notice them at first, but they can mean big issues under the surface. Catching these signs early saves you time, money, and stress. If you see any of these, it’s time to act.
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A damp, moldy smell is a red flag. It means moisture is trapped somewhere in your home. This can lead to mold growth that’s hard to remove. Don’t ignore it. It can make your home unsafe and lower its value.
Warping or Buckling Floors
If your floors are uneven or feel soft underfoot, that’s a sign of water damage. Water can weaken the subfloor and make it unstable. This is a serious issue that needs immediate attention. It can lead to costly repairs if left unchecked.
Peeling Paint or Blistering Walls
Paint that’s peeling or bubbling is a sign of moisture behind the surface. This can happen in walls, ceilings, or even around windows. It’s a warning that water has gotten into the structure. Fixing it early prevents more damage down the line.
Sticking Doors or Windows
Doors or windows that don’t open or close properly can be a sign of water damage. Water can warp the frames or cause the structure to shift. This is a common issue after heavy rain or flooding. It’s a sign that your home’s structure is under stress.
Visible Mold Growth
Mold can grow in hidden areas after water damage. It’s not just an eyesore. It can cause health problems and damage your home. If you see mold, it’s a sign that moisture is still present. We can help remove it and prevent it from coming back.
Cracks in Walls or Ceilings
Unexpected cracks in your walls or ceilings can be a sign of structural damage. Water can weaken the framework and cause shifts in the building. This is a serious issue that needs professional attention. Don’t ignore it. It can lead to bigger problems if not fixed.

Structural Repair After Water Damage Cost In Acton, MA
Costs vary depending on the damage, size of the area, and local conditions in Acton, MA. These are general estimates to help you plan. They’re not exact numbers. Every situation is different. That’s why we offer free estimates so you know what to expect.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, access to the area, and time needed to dry. |
| Structural dr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the space, humidity levels, and type of materials. |
| Floor repair | $800 – $4,000 | Extent of damage, type of flooring, and labor needed. |
| Wall and ceiling repair | $1,500 – $7,000 | Size of the area, type of materials, and access to the work. |
| Foundation repairs | $2,000 – $10,000 | Severity of damage, type of foundation, and local codes. |
| Final inspection and documentation | $300 – $1,500 | Complexity of the job and number of reports needed. |
